Output e356f33c19c0318b24faba476e50c040cda20e84aa060f7e996ab67e5ebc5347:1

value
1839000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a28d7bb8813b43dc70314fcbd76a158981a96e2e OP_EQUAL
address
3GWWt3vV16Zy6EQcTK1XTscAAAnGP37pZ7
transaction
e356f33c19c0318b24faba476e50c040cda20e84aa060f7e996ab67e5ebc5347
confirmations
355258
spent
true